### Finance Review: Annual Billing Transition

For branch managers: the shift from monthly to annual billing on the Quillstone plans showed a 9% uplift in collected revenue and reduced invoice-processing effort materially. Deferred-revenue handling has been validated with our auditors, and discount tiers remain unchanged. The planning rationale behind this change is recorded below.

board note of kadug-tawig: Only 5 of the 100 pilot accounts renewed Oliath, so a churn review is set for April 15.

## Break-Glass Access — LintQuill

Hey future maintainers. If LintQuill's rule registry locks up and nobody from the Docs Platform crew at Verrowind is around, you can force-unlock the admin console. Only do this if CI is fully blocked — it bypasses review gates and logs a loud audit event. Flip the `emergency_unlock` flag, restart the linter daemon, and confirm the banner shows red. The unlock prompt will then ask for the recovery passphrase, which is:

strongbox words: druiel-frador-brieth-druys-fenys-zorwyn-zorael

## Ticket: Invoice renderer failing to connect

The Paperlathe PDF renderer has been throwing connection timeouts since 02:10. Render jobs queue up, retry three times, then dead-letter. Template fetch works; failures happen when the renderer pulls invoice line items. Suspect the billing replica is overloaded or the pooler restarted mid-deploy. Check pooler logs and active connection count first. Restarting the renderer pods clears it briefly, then it recurs. The renderer reads line items using the connection string below.

database URL for hawip-kagap: redis://rusok_svc:bMCaqek7MRWIOJ@db-8501.zarqeltech.corp:5432/sileth

Subject: Idempotency keys required on payment retries

New folks: as of this release, every retry through Tollgate must carry the original idempotency key. No key, request rejected. This stops the duplicate-charge incidents we saw last quarter. Client libraries generate keys automatically; don't roll your own. Questions go to the payments channel. Shipped in the build below.

pipeline stamp: htk14_40eecfa1a6c1a3